Piper PA-24 N6881P
16 July 1974 · Steamboat Sp, Colorado, United States · Fatal
Summary
On 16 July 1974 at about 19:00 local time, a Piper PA-24 registered N6881P was involved in an accident during in flight near Steamboat Sp, Colorado, United States. One person was on board and one died. The aircraft was destroyed. No probable cause statement is available for this record.

Read the full NTSB narrative
ERRATIC & HI SPD FLT AT LOW ALT RPTD BY WITNESSES.PLT BLOOD ALCOHOL LVL 211MG%.MEDICAL EXPIRED.
Quoted verbatim from the NTSB record.
